Speculative Rook SAC

Matedagain-Wernquest 1999 - Internet

Another game from the It's Your Turn web site.This game is from the 1st rd of the August 1999 E-Mail Tournament. The opening moves were 1. d4 e6 2. c4 f5 3. Bf4 d5 4. Nc3 cxd5 5. exd5 c6 5. Nf3 Bd6 6. Ne5 Nf6 7. e3 O-O 8. Be2 Bc7 9. Rc1 Nbd7 10. O-O Nxe5 11. Bxe5 Bd7 12. Qb3 Rab8 13. Bxc7 Qxc7


 

14. cxd5 exd5 15. Bf3

missing 15. Nxd5 Nxd5 16. Qxd5+ cxd5 17. Rxc7 winning a pawn

Qd6

breaking the x-ray attack

16. Qa4 Ra8 17. Rfe1 Ne4 18. Bxe4 fxe4

19. Ne2 (See Diagram) Rxf2

with this sac I knew I could at least get a draw

 

20. Kxf2 Qxh2 21. Nf4

if 21. Rh1 Rf8+ 22. Nf4 Rxf4+ 23. exf4 Qxf4+ 23. Kg1 Qe3 draw

21......Rf8

keeping the pressure on with a pin on the Knight

22. Qd1 Bh3 23. Re2

not 23. Rg1 Rxf4 24. exf4 Qxf4 25. Ke2 Bg4 winning the Queen, the text move provides a flight square at the cost of an exchange

23.......Bg4

trying to win back some material, not 23......Qxg2 Ke1 and King gets away

24. Rc3 g5 25. Qg1 Qh5

still taking advantage of that pinned Knight & I would rather control squares with my bishop than pick up the exchange after 25.....Qxg1 26. Kxg1 Bxe2

26. Re1 gxf4

winning back some material & threatening 27....Qh4+ 28. g3 fxg3+ 29. Kg2 Qh3#

27. exf4 Rxf4+ 28. Kg3

if 28. Ke3 Qg5 leads to a discovered check

Qg5 29. Kh2 Qh4+ 30. Rh3 Bxh3 31. gxh3+

not 31. g3 Qh5 32. gxf4 Bg4+ 33. Kg2 Qh3+ 34.Kf2 Qf6#

31......Kh8 32. Rf1 Qf6 33. Rxf4

trading pieces is not in White's favor

33.......Qxf4+ 34. Qg3 Qxg3+ 35. Kxg3 Kg7 36. b4 Kf6 37. Kf4 b6 38. a4 a5

39. bxa5 bxa5 40. Kg4 Ke6 41. Kf4 Kd6 0-1
